On my last two visits to New Zealand a handful of producers have really impressed me. At a recent tasting in London, I had the chance to retaste wines from all of these winemakers, and this has confirmed my impressions. The wines listed below are representative of the country's production - very high quaity and real value. The Kumeu River Chardonnay is one of the best I have tasted all year, and the Coleraine from Te Mata is one of the world's great wines.
Esk Valley Sauvignon Blanc, 2010, Marlborough £121.65 per case
Superb New Zealand Sauvignon. Attractive grassy aromas with a touch of
tropical fruit. Refreshing lemon acidity and a very long finish.
Esk Valley Riesling, 2010, Marlborough £126.95 per case
Ripe tropical fruit, with varietal characteristics on the nose. Off dry and
rich with a hint of minerality. Good length.
Te Mata Estate Woodthorpe Chardonnay, 2009, Hawkes Bay £153.80 per case
Elegant, structured Chardonnay. White peaches on the nose and palate
with citric acidity and a hint of oak. Long finish.
Kumeu River Hunting Hill Chardonnay, 2006, Kumeu River £224.65 per case
Beautifully elegant, restrained Chardonnay, reminiscent of great white
Burgundy.Subtle toasty notes on the nose, with just a hint of nuttiness.
On the palate it has delicate white peach flavours balanced by delightful
citric acidity. Elegant yet powerful and complex.
Reds
Esk Valley Merlot,Cabernet,Malbec, 2009, Hawkes Bay £155.28 per case
Complex and rich, with vibrant plummy fruit, overlain with gentle, spicy oak
and a backbone of ripe tannins. Long, powerful finish. Drinking beautifully
now, but will keep for 5 or more years.
Ata Rangi Crimson Pinot Noir 2009, £219.00 per case
A vibrant, powerful Pinot with succulent fruit balanced by luscious, velvety tannins.
It shows tremendous length and structure, and while very attractive now, will
reward cellaring for another five years.
Te Mata Estate Bullnose Syrah, 2009, Hawkes Bay £139.00 per case of 6
An outstanding Syrah. Deep ruby, full and rich, with soft berry fruit
overlain with a subtle spicyness. Great tannic structure and
tremendous length.
Te Mata Estate Coleraine Cabernet/Merlot, 2008, Hawkes Bay £199.15 per case of 6
The flagship wine from Te Mata, and one of New Zealand's finest.
Cedarwood and black fruit on the nose are reflected on the palate. The
fruit is perfectly balanced by ripe tannins and spicy oak. Tremendous finish.
Will keep 10 or more years.
